Clements Center's Interdisciplinary Research Grants for
SMU Graduate Students Working in the American Southwest or Borderlands for 2007

The William P. Clements Center for Southwest Studies offers a small number of research travel grants to support research on the American Southwest and the borderlands by SMU graduate students at sites beyond the campus of SMU.
